Written Answers. - Sheep Thefts.

Noel Davern

Question:

90 Mr. Davern asked the Minister for Justice if his attention has been drawn to the fact that for two years in a row large numbers of sheep have been stolen from the Knockmealdown Mountains with particular reference to the area between Lisinore, County Waterford and Clogheen, County Tipperary; and if he will make a statement on the matter.

It is not the practice for the Minister for Justice to give detailed information to the House about individual Garda investigations except in singular instances where the circumstances of an investigation are so exceptional that such a course is deemed to be appropriate. I do not propose to make any statement in this case other than to say that I have been informed by the Garda authorities and two cases of alleged sheep theft in the areas concerned are being investigated by them.
